Petroleum Service Corp. Acquires Prokar

A product handling, site logistics and sustainability services provider for the petrochemical and refining industries, Petroleum Service Corporation (PSC), recently acquired Prokar Inc. Prokar is a provider of on-site railcar repair, maintenance and inspection services for petrochemical and refining companies in Texas and Louisiana.

“The depth of experience and reputation for outstanding service that they bring to PSC will give us a big boost in our efforts to meet growing industry needs for safe and efficient railcar repair and maintenance services,” said Joel Dickerson, PSC CEO.

Prokar was founded in 1982 as a single-site railcar repair operation in Beaumont. Through the years, the company expanded its service offerings and customer base, and now operates multiple repair sites across Texas and Louisiana. As part of the acquisition agreement, Prokar’s founder and president Lee Schreve will join PSC’s railcar repair leadership team.

“From the start of the discussions with PSC’s leadership, I liked the attitude and optimism they displayed for being able to grow together and create good opportunities for our employees,” said Schreve. “In my opinion, it’s a win-win-win for Prokar, for PSC and for our customers.”

Prokar has been serving many of the same customers with whom PSC works and the services offered mesh very well with PSC’s expanded railcar repair operations, said Brian Camp, PSC vice president of operations.

“The strong foundation and commitment to service Lee has built with Prokar is one of the main reasons we began talking to him about joining PSC,” says Camp.
